Mt Gambier Gift results -
4th December 2010

Very hot & humid conditions, slight head wind for most of the day but by the time the Gift final was run there was negligible wind.

Long-Scafidi wins best gift in history
ABC News
4th December 2010


An Adelaide sprinter has won the 2010 Mount Gambier Gift, in what many say is the running race's best field in its history.

Wallace Long-Scafidi ran off a 7.5 metre handicap on Saturday evening and claimed the top prize in the $10,000 Mount Gambier Gift final.

The running race celebrated 10 years at Vansittart Park on Saturday and a top quality field helped celebrate the milestone.

Stawell Gift winners Adrian Mott, Daniel Millard and previous Bay-Sheffield winners Andrew Steele, Russell Scott and Todd Bateman were all a part of the action.

The finish to the 120 metre Gift was a close affair with Long-Scafidi closely followed by Ben Koschade and Ira Thomson.

In the women's Gift, Tamara Dartnell who's also from Adelaide, won a second trophy after also claiming the title in 2006.

Peter Hyde rounded out a successful day for the Adelaide-based runners by claiming victory in the Open 1500 metres event.
